Ghana coach Chris Hughton has reacted to his side narrow win over Angola in the 2023 AFCON qualifiers.
The Black Stars opened its 2023 account with a win against Angola in match day four at the Baba Yara Sports Stadium on Thursday.
It was the first win for the Black Stars since the 2022 World Cup defeat to Uruguay in December 2022.
Antoine Semenyo's last-gasp winner ensured the Black Stars returned to winning ways under new coach Chris Hughton.
Speaking after the game, the former Brighton manager indicated that the most important thing for the team was picking three maximum despite failing to score more in the game.
“I think we have enough opportunities in the opposition box but of course if we don’t score the goals it put pressure on ourselves”
“We played against a good and well organized Angola team but credit to the team and the players for showing a great spirit and determination, it’s a win and that is the most important thing” he said after the game.
The Black Stars of Ghana are edging close to qualifying for the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ations in Ivory Coast.
The four-time African champions has now opened a three-point lead on second place Central African Republic.
The Black Stars will travel to Luanda on Monday for the second leg of the double-header, knowing a win will seal early qualification.
